As a Marketing & Engagement Officer – Warburton Bike Park at Yarra Ranges Council, you will lead the development and delivery of innovative marketing, communications and engagement initiatives that strengthen the park's brand, enhance visitor experiences, and drive visitation and commercial growth. Working closely with community partners, ambassadors, event organisers and Council teams, you will create compelling content, deliver impactful campaigns, and foster meaningful stakeholder engagement to position the park as a world-class mountain biking and eco-tourism destination. You will also use data and insights to evaluate performance, continuously improve outcomes, and contribute to the safe and effective operation of the park as part of a collaborative seven-day operational team.
The location of this role is Warburton Victoria.
This is a full time permanent position (38 hours per week). This is a Band 6 role with a salary range between $98,432 and $107,292 per annum, plus superannuation.
